When an α-particle of mass m moving with velocity ν bombards on a heavy nucleus of charge Ze, its distance of closest approach from the nucleus depends on m as
Options
(a) 1/√m
(b) 1/m²
(c) m
(d) 1/m
Correct Answer:
1/m
